出 处:《吉林电力》2024年第6期40-46,共7页Jilin Electric Power
摘 要:为了探索视觉监测技术在电网输电塔安防监测中的应用研究,通过使用先进的计算机视觉算法和图像处理技术设计开发了一种基于视觉传感器的实时监控系统,并结合目前对于输电杆塔安防监测领域现有的传感器技术进行整合,该系统能够自动检测和识别输电塔周围的异常行为和潜在威胁,如攀爬、盗窃等。同时,系统还能够实时监测输电塔的结构健康状况,及时发现潜在的安全隐患。对视觉监测技术在电网输电塔安防监测中的应用研究领域进行归纳总结。对比传统无人机或人工巡检等方式具有实时性、安全性以及自动化程度方面的优势。此外,系统的部署和维护成本也相对较低。通过研究发现视觉监测技术在电网输电塔安防监测中具有广阔的应用前景。This study aims to explore the application of visual monitoring technology in the security monitoring of power transmission tower networks.By utilizing advanced computer vision algorithms and image processing techniques,a real-time monitoring system based on visual sensors was designed and developed.This system integrates existing sensor technologies in the field of security monitoring for transmission tower networks and is capable of automatically detecting and identifying abnormal behavior and potential threats around transmission towers,such as climbing and theft.In addition,the system can also monitor the structural health of transmission towers in real-time,promptly identifying potential safety hazards.This paper summarizes the application research on visual monitoring technology in the security monitoring of power transmission tower networks.Compared to traditional methods such as unmanned aerial vehicles or manual climbing inspections,the system has advantages in real-time performance,safety,and automation.Furthermore,the deployment and maintenance costs of the system are relatively low.The study finds that visual monitoring technology has broad application prospects in the security monitoring of power transmission tower networks.
关 键 词:电网输电塔监测 视觉监测技术 图像处理技术 安防监测
